Technologies such as HD cameras, drones, and satellite imaging have revolutionized the field of surveillance and monitoring. These tools offer high-resolution images and videos, allowing for detailed observations from both close and distant vantage points. In the realm of security and law enforcement, this means that monitoring areas of public interest or high-risk zones can be done more effectively, potentially deterring criminal activities and aiding in the quick response to incidents.
In environmental monitoring, these technologies enable scientists to track changes in ecosystems with greater precision. For instance, satellite imaging can be used to monitor deforestation, track climate changes, and observe wildlife populations. This data is invaluable for conservation efforts, informing policy decisions, and understanding the health of our planet.

The identifier HD DVDMS-359 primarily refers to the Drugs and Vaccine Distribution Management System (DVDMS), a web-based software platform designed to automate supply chain activities for health departments.
While some search results suggest its use in "General men and women monitoring," this specific phrasing often appears in the context of public health monitoring and inventory tracking rather than a consumer surveillance device. Core Functionality of DVDMS Systems
The "HD" in the name typically stands for "Health Department," as seen in various regional implementations like those in Odisha and Uttar Pradesh. Key features include:
Supply Chain Management: Automates the procurement, storage, and distribution of essential drugs, sutures, and surgical items to medical institutes.
Inventory Transparency: Implements a scientific forecasting system to ensure adequate stock based on actual consumption patterns.
Budget Monitoring: Introduces a "passbook system" to track drug consumption and manage the allocated budget for healthcare supplies.
Quality Control: Ensures that the drugs distributed meet quality standards and are procured at competitive prices. Contextual "Monitoring" of Men and Women
